Background

:

One Percent for America (OPA), founded by BlueHub Capital, is a national 501c3 nonprofit organization reducing barriers to U.S. citizenship, advancing immigrant inclusion, and advocating for immigrant equity and financial prosperity-- successfully opening new pathways to citizenship that address rising citizenship application costs. United States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) application fees have been identified as a critical barrier to immigrants. While USCIS has a fee waiver program for eligible low-income immigrants, only 1% are income-eligible. OPA is an immigration fee assistance program for the remaining 99%--over 9 million eligible immigrants. OPA's innovative program delivers immigration funding support at the speed and scale necessary to drive systemic change and impact. We work with the flexibility and speed of a start-up, while also having strategic support and stability through our founding sponsor, BlueHub Capital.

BlueHub Capital is a mission-driven, nonprofit community development financing organization focused on building healthy communities where low-income people live and work. We use innovative financial tools and deploy capital to support projects that make communities more vibrant places to live. BlueHub has four distinct programs: BlueHub Loan Fund (community development financing), BlueHub SUN (foreclosure relief), BlueHub Energy (clean energy access), and One Percent for America (citizenship financing). Since our founding in 1985, BlueHub has invested over $2.6 billion (and leveraged over $13.6 billion) to reduce economic inequality. Our offices are located in the Nubian Square neighborhood of Boston, MA. To learn more about BlueHub Capital, please visit, www.bluehubcapital.org.
